Off-the-Beaten-Path Museums



Singapore offers a concealed treasure for travelers looking for special social experiences - its off-the-beaten-path galleries supply remarkable understandings right into the rich background and heritage of the city-state. While widely known museums like the National Museum of official source Singapore and the ArtScience Gallery attract crowds, those trying to find a much more non-traditional and intimate experience can check out lesser-known establishments.


One such gallery is the Singapore Music Box Museum, snuggled in a charming shophouse in the Orchard area. This gallery houses a collection of classic and unusual musical boxes, supplying a wonderful journey through the development of music and workmanship.


For a look into Singapore's Peranakan society, visitors can head to the Peranakan Tile Gallery. This surprise treasure showcases elaborate conventional Peranakan floor tiles that once decorated the homes of the Peranakan area, mirroring a special mix of Malay and chinese impacts.


Exploring these off-the-beaten-path museums not only supplies a break from the tourist groups yet likewise permits check it out vacationers to discover the lesser-known facets of Singapore's diverse cultural tapestry.


Lesser-Known Social Territories



Exploring the lively roads and areas beyond the well-trodden vacationer courses in Singapore discloses a tapestry of lesser-known social enclaves waiting to be uncovered (River Safari Singapore). One such gem is Kampong Glam, a historic Malay district that exhibits a mix of practice and modernity. Site visitors can check out the Sultan Mosque, sample genuine Malay cuisine, and browse through special boutiques providing typical crafts and style


Another concealed cultural enclave is Joo Chiat/Katong, known for its colorful Peranakan heritage shophouses. Strolling along Koon Seng Roadway, visitors are moved back in time with the elaborate layouts and vivid facades of these well-preserved buildings. The area also provides a culinary adventure with a huge selection of Peranakan eateries serving up tasty dishes.


For those thinking about Chinese culture, a check out to Telok Ayer Street offers understanding right into Singapore's early Hokkien immigrant neighborhood. The road is lined with historical temples, clan organizations, and standard shophouses, providing a glance into the rich heritage of the Chinese diaspora in Singapore.
